What is recorded here

Bonny Fort in Magheramore, County Derry, is a hidden enclosure where the land still remembers the shape of a fort. No date or owner is certain, but the name suggests people once called the place beautiful instead of fearful. That much is true. The earth kept the shape, and the name kept the praise.
The official Northern Ireland record identifies this as ENCLOSURE: BONNY FORT. Recorded period: UNCERTAIN. The official map point was placed at the centre of the recorded archaeological site from the source map reference.

The monument record does not grant public access. Check the route and ask the landowner before entering private land.
